Mild Steel
Mild steel is probably the most commonly used type of steel in steel frame workshops. It's affordable, easy to work with, and has decent strength. The cost of mild steel is relatively low compared to other types, making it a popular choice for budget - conscious projects.
The main reason for its low cost is its composition. Mild steel contains a relatively low amount of carbon, usually less than 0.3%. This low carbon content makes it more malleable and ductile, which means it can be easily cut, welded, and shaped. However, this also means that it has lower strength compared to some other types of steel.
In terms of price, mild steel typically costs around $500 - $700 per ton. This price can vary depending on market conditions, such as the cost of raw materials and the demand for steel. For a small - to - medium - sized Steel Workshop Building, using mild steel can save a significant amount of money on the material cost.
High - Strength Low - Alloy (HSLA) Steel
HSLA steel is a step up from mild steel in terms of strength. It contains small amounts of alloying elements such as copper, nickel, chromium, and vanadium, which enhance its strength and corrosion resistance.
The cost of HSLA steel is higher than mild steel, usually ranging from $700 - $900 per ton. The additional cost is due to the alloying elements and the more complex manufacturing process. However, the benefits of using HSLA steel can outweigh the cost in many cases.
HSLA steel has a higher yield strength, which means it can support more weight without deforming. This makes it a great choice for larger workshops or those that need to support heavy equipment. Additionally, its improved corrosion resistance can reduce maintenance costs over the life of the Steel Frame Workshop.
Stainless Steel
Stainless steel is known for its excellent corrosion resistance and aesthetic appeal. It contains a minimum of 10.5% chromium, which forms a protective oxide layer on the surface of the steel, preventing rust and corrosion.
Stainless steel is by far the most expensive type of steel used in steel frame workshops. The cost can range from $1,500 - $3,000 per ton, depending on the grade and finish. The high cost is mainly due to the high content of alloying elements and the complex manufacturing process.
However, stainless steel is worth the investment in certain situations. For example, if the workshop is located in a coastal area with high humidity and saltwater exposure, or if it's used for food processing or pharmaceutical industries where cleanliness and corrosion resistance are critical, stainless steel is the way to go. It also has a long lifespan and requires very little maintenance, which can offset the initial high cost in the long run.
Galvanized Steel
Galvanized steel is mild steel that has been coated with a layer of zinc to protect it from corrosion. The zinc coating acts as a sacrificial anode, corroding in place of the steel.
The cost of galvanized steel is slightly higher than mild steel, usually around $600 - $800 per ton. The additional cost is for the galvanizing process, which involves dipping the steel in a bath of molten zinc.
Galvanized steel is a popular choice for steel frame workshops because it offers good corrosion resistance at a relatively low cost. It's suitable for workshops in areas with moderate corrosion risk, such as industrial areas or regions with high humidity. The zinc coating can last for many years, reducing the need for frequent repainting or other maintenance.
Factors Affecting the Cost of Steel
Apart from the type of steel, there are several other factors that can affect the cost of steel used in a Steel Frame Workshop.
Market Conditions
The price of steel is highly influenced by global market conditions. Factors such as the cost of iron ore, energy prices, and trade policies can cause significant fluctuations in steel prices. For example, if there's a shortage of iron ore, the price of steel is likely to increase.

Fabrication and Delivery
The cost of fabricating the steel into the required shapes and sizes, as well as the cost of delivering it to the construction site, can also add to the overall cost. Some suppliers may include these costs in the price of the steel, while others may charge them separately.
Making the Right Choice
When choosing the type of steel for your Steel Frame Workshop, it's important to consider both the short - term and long - term costs. While mild steel may be the cheapest option upfront, it may require more maintenance and have a shorter lifespan in some environments. On the other hand, stainless steel may be expensive initially, but it can save you money on maintenance and replacement in the long run.
If you're on a tight budget and the workshop is in a low - risk environment, mild steel or galvanized steel may be the best choice. For larger workshops or those with high - load requirements, HSLA steel could be a better option. And if corrosion resistance is a top priority, stainless steel is the way to go.
